20s Man Who Killed Ex-Partner's Family Under 'Personal Protection' to Have Arrest Warrant Requested Today
[Asia Economy Reporter Jeong Dong-hoon] A warrant for arrest is being requested for a man in his 20s who went to his ex-girlfriend's house and attacked her family with a weapon, killing them.
According to the police on the 11th, the Songpa Police Station in Seoul arrested Lee (26) yesterday on charges of murder and attempted murder, detained him in a holding cell, and is currently investigating. The police plan to request an arrest warrant for Lee today.
Lee is accused of going to the fourth floor of a villa in Jamsil-dong, Songpa-gu, to the home of A (21) yesterday afternoon and stabbing A's mother (49) and younger brother (13) in the chest and neck with a weapon. A was not at the scene during the incident. A's father, who was out at the time, realized the incident while on the phone with his wife and reported it. Lee fled the scene and hid in the vacant neighboring apartment but was caught in the act.
The victims were immediately taken to the hospital, but the mother eventually died. The younger brother is receiving treatment but is reported to be in critical condition due to severe bleeding.

A had reported Lee to another local police station on the 6th on charges of sexual assault and was registered as a person under protection. It is also known that A was issued a smartwatch.
